About Anne-Marie Miéville
Anne-Marie Miéville is a filmmaker and artist whose work moves between cinema, television, and live presentation, often in close dialogue with image and sound. In New York City, she has appeared at the Museum of Modern Art (MoMA) in a free performance setting, alongside programs that connect her work with figures such as Jean-Luc Godard and, in historical contrast, D. W. Griffith. Her practice favors clarity over spectacle, using precise framing and editing to question how stories are built. She approaches performance as an extension of the screen, not a departure from it.
